The Arkansas Department of Health has issued a boil order for part of the water system in Marion County.
The boil order is for customers in the Pyatt Waterworks system and effects approximately 70 customers, including the Bruno Pyatt school.
Customers in living near Clear Creek on AR 235 through Eros, Bruno, Anderson Falt and CR 5006 are advised the water may be unsafe for human consumption and water used for drinking or food preparation must be boiled briskly for one minute prior to use. All ice cubes should be discarded and only boiled water used for making ice.
The boil order was issued today due to a main break and will remain in effect until further notice.
